Fig. 1. Morphology, phenotypic, and multidirectional differentiation characteristics of mouse BMSCs. (A) Re-presentative morphology image of passage 2 (P2) BMSCs was visual-ized by light microscopy (Scale bar, 100 μm). (B) P3 BMSCs surface markers were identified by flow cyto-metry. (C) Osteogenic differentiation capacities of isolated BMSCs were verified by alizarin red staining after incubation for 14 days (n=3; Scale bar, 100 μm). (D) Adipogenic differentiation capacities of isolated BMSCs were detected by oil red O staining after culture for 14 days (n=3; Scale bar, 100 μm). BMSCs: bone mesenchymal stem cells.
